Soft Starter Market Segmentation and Market Companies

Segments

- On the basis of type, the soft starter market can be segmented into medium voltage and low voltage soft starters. The low voltage segment is expected to dominate the market due to its widespread applications across various industries such as oil & gas, water & wastewater, mining, food & beverage, etc.
- Based on application, the market can be segmented into pumps, fans, compressors, conveyors, and others. The pump segment is anticipated to hold a significant market share as soft starters are extensively used in pump applications for smooth and efficient operations.
- By industry vertical, the market can be categorized into oil & gas, water & wastewater, mining, food & beverage, power generation, and others. The oil & gas industry is projected to lead the market growth owing to the increasing demand for soft starters in drilling, pumping, and extraction processes.

The global soft starter market is witnessing significant growth driven by factors such as increasing industrial automation, rising emphasis on energy efficiency, and the growing demand for smooth start-up operations in various industries. The market is also propelled by the advantages offered by soft starters such as reduced mechanical stress on equipment, minimized maintenance costs, and enhanced motor control capabilities. The low voltage soft starter segment is expected to experience high demand due to its cost-effectiveness and versatility in applications across different industry verticals. Additionally, the pump application segment is poised for substantial growth due to the widespread use of soft starters in pump systems for optimal performance and energy savings. The oil & gas industry vertical is likely to dominate the market as soft starters are crucial in ensuring reliable and efficient operations in drilling, extraction, and processing activities.
